How old is SML?
This year, SML is turning 31 years old. For all the astrology fans out there, his birthday is on November 17th, making him a Scorpio.
Where is SML from?
SML is a Florida native, originally from the city of Pensacola.
He must love his hometown, because he still lives there to this day!
SML's family and personal life
Family is a big part of SML's story; his stepdad was actually the one who introduced him to the world of Mario! He also works closely with his brother, Lance, and has a younger half-sister named Haleigh.
As for his own family, Logan is with his partner Chilly Jimenez. They have a daughter together named Lilly, which officially makes the SML creator a dad!
SML's journey as a creator

SML built a massive following with his one-of-a-kind puppet comedies, turning a childhood love for Mario into a full-blown career. Here’s a quick look at his journey:
- He kicked things off way back in 2007, uploading a funny remake of a "Got Milk" ad using Mario toys.
- His channel blew up after introducing wild characters like Jeffy, and he expanded to new channels when YouTube policies changed.
- After a legal notice from Nintendo, he cleverly switched to all-original puppets on his current channel.
- He even opened a real-life SML merchandise store in a Florida mall!
